What is an interactive smart board and how is it different from a projector or regular TV?

An interactive smart board is a large-format touch-enabled display that combines a 4K LCD screen, a built-in computer system, and multi-touch input into one integrated device — purpose-built for teaching, collaboration, and presentations in classrooms and meeting rooms. It differs from a projector and a regular TV in three fundamental ways:

  • Touch interaction — the board supports 20-point multi-touch via infrared technology, allowing multiple users to write, draw, and manipulate content simultaneously with fingers, styluses, or any opaque object; projectors and TVs have zero touch capability
  • Built-in computing — dual Android + Windows OS with an industrial-grade motherboard means the board runs teaching software, web browsers, and presentation apps standalone; projectors require a connected laptop, and TVs lack educational software entirely
  • All-in-one design — 4K display, touch system, speakers (10W × 2), computing module, and connectivity ports are integrated into one device that mounts on a wall with no external peripherals needed; projector setups require separate screen, laptop, speakers, and cabling

For schools and corporate training rooms, an interactive smart board replaces the projector + laptop + speaker + whiteboard combination with a single wall-mounted device that powers on in 8 seconds and is ready to teach.

The interactive smart board uses a dual-system architecture where Android and Windows operate as two independent computing modules sharing the same display and touch screen:

  • Android system (built-in, always included) — runs Android 12.0 or 14.0 on an industrial-grade 6760 motherboard with 8-core A55 CPU (1.5GHz), Mali-G52 GPU, 8GB RAM, and 128GB storage. This module handles daily teaching tasks natively: whiteboard annotation, web browsing, media playback, screen recording, and the built-in teaching toolkit (magnifier, timer, annotation tools). No external PC needed for standard classroom operations.
  • Windows system (optional OPS module, plug-in) — a slot-in OPS (Open Pluggable Specification) computer module running Windows 7 or 10 with configurable Intel i3/i5/i7 processors, 4GB/8GB/16GB RAM, and 128GB/256GB SSD. This module activates when you need specialized software that only runs on Windows — PowerPoint advanced animations, CAD applications, data analysis tools, or institution-specific enterprise software. The OPS module slides into a dedicated slot on the board side panel; no cable connection required.
  • Switching between systems — a physical button or on-screen toggle switches the display between Android and Windows in approximately 3 seconds. Both systems share the same touch input and display output, so whichever is active receives full 4K touch interaction. This architecture gives schools the simplicity of Android for everyday lessons and the power of Windows for specialized applications — without maintaining two separate devices.

Huixin interactive smart boards use non-contact infrared touch technology — a frame of infrared sensors around the display perimeter creates an invisible grid that detects any object breaking the light path. This has four practical advantages for classroom and meeting room deployment:

  1. Any-object touch — fingers, styluses, whiteboard markers, pointers, or any opaque object work as input devices; no specialized electronic pens required, and no cost for replacement stylus batteries or consumables
  2. Zero calibration, zero drivers — the touch system is USB self-adaptive, meaning it works immediately after power-on with no driver installation or periodic calibration; a teacher walks in, turns on the board, and starts writing within 8 seconds.
  3. 20-point multi-touch — up to 20 simultaneous touch points are tracked, enabling multiple students or participants to write and interact on the board at the same time; this supports group problem-solving, collaborative diagramming, and multi-user brainstorming without waiting for turns.
  4. Anti-glare tempered glass surface — the touch panel sits behind explosion-proof, anti-glare tempered glass that protects the LCD from scratches and impacts while reducing reflective glare in brightly-lit classrooms; this glass is rated for the physical contact intensity of daily school use.

The touch response specification is first-point response ≤8ms and continuous touch response ≤5ms — fast enough that writing feels natural with no perceptible lag between pen movement and digital ink appearance.

Huixin interactive smart boards provide comprehensive connectivity for both the Android and Windows computing modules:

  • Android module ports — Touch USB ×1, HDMI input ×1, RJ45 Ethernet ×1, USB 3.0 ×1, USB 2.0 ×1, RS232 serial ×1, earphone output ×1, coaxial audio output ×1. Network connectivity via built-in WiFi and RJ45 Ethernet (RTL 8101E 100M). These ports support connecting external cameras, USB storage devices, network projection from mobile devices, and integration with room control systems via RS232.
  • Windows OPS module ports — USB 3.0 ×2, USB 2.0 ×2, HDMI output ×1, RJ45 Ethernet ×1, audio output ×1, microphone input ×1. Network connectivity via built-in WiFi and RJ45. These ports enable connecting external monitors for extended display, USB peripherals (keyboard, mouse, document camera), and audio equipment for amplified room sound.
  • Shared display inputs — in addition to the computing module ports, the board accepts external HDMI, VGA, and AV video inputs directly to the LCD panel, allowing a third device (guest laptop, video conferencing system, document camera) to display on the screen without passing through either computing module.

All connectivity options support plug-and-play — the board auto-detects connected devices and switches input sources automatically or via the on-screen menu.
